Before we cut the release: the new Tilemere cache layer looks solid, but note that the eviction watermark and the prefetch radius interact — raising one without the other caused the memory spike we saw in staging. I've verified the defaults against the Ashbourne load replay and they hold steady. For the record, the values being shipped are these.

tuning table, kawep-tawif:
CAPS = {
    "olidor": 80,
    "belion": 7,
    "quenys": 225,
    "druox": 839,
    "fraath": 482,
}

**Key ceremony checklist — item 4: Brambot signing key**

Quick note for whoever inherits this: Brambot, our stale-branch cleanup bot, signs its deletion manifests so we can audit what it pruned. During the ceremony, rotate the Brambot key *after* the main release key, never before, or the nightly sweep will fail signature checks and spam everyone. Verify the manifest log is quiet for ten minutes first. To open the sealed keystore and complete rotation, you'll need the recovery passphrase, which is:

vault phrase of yaguf-hahaf = druath-holix

## Image Cache Memory Leak (Thumbnail Service)

The Ostermill thumbnail service leaks memory when the in-process image cache retains decoded bitmaps past eviction. Symptoms: RSS climbs steadily over 6–12 hours, then the pod is OOM-killed. Mitigation: restart the affected pods and reduce cache capacity via the FERNLEAF_CACHE_MAX setting; the leak slows but does not stop. Root cause is a reference held by the resize worker pool, tracked in the Ostermill backlog. Heap-dump capture steps and the analysis walkthrough are documented here:

runbook for tagug-hafog: https://jira.lumiclabs.internal/projects/pages/pages/9773c0d8

Hey — handing off the Pellgrove queue-depth autoscaler before I roll off. Main thing to know: it watches the Tidemark queue and scales workers between 2 and 40. It's mostly hands-off, but about once a month it wedges after a config reload and stops scaling down. When that happens, log into the scaler's admin shell and run the reset flow. The shell will ask for the recovery passphrase before it'll do anything, and that passphrase is right here.

vault phrase of taweg-haduf = druax-oliok-druvan-soreth-gormir-wenok-feniel-fenys-tammir